The innovative operation of Caeli One

Unlike traditional air conditioning systems, which employ compressors and refrigerant gases, the Caeli One operates with an adiabatic mechanism. Esta approach uses the natural process of water evaporation to cool the air effectively and sustainably, without chemicals potentially harmful to the environment.

The operating principle is based on circulating ambient air through a system that exposes it to water. As water evaporates, it absorbs heat present in the air and releases it to the outside, resulting in a decrease in internal temperature. Esta operational simplicity gives the device remarkable efficiency, generating 16 watts of cooling for every watt of energy consumed, a ratio five times higher than that of common equipment.

Savings and use of resources

The impact of Caeli One on the household budget is one of its biggest attractions. In a scenario where climate projections for the coming years indicate summers with high temperatures, having a solution that consumes only 20% of the electricity of a conventional air conditioner represents substantial savings and financial relief for families.

In addition to saving electricity, the system also proves to be surprisingly efficient in water consumption. Segundo the developers, the Caeli One uses just one cubic meter of water over four months of continuous use, which is equivalent to the average consumption of around 15 showers, demystifying initial concerns about its water impact.

Installation and Important Considerations

The installation of the Caeli One is designed to be practical and uncomplicated, requiring a minimum infrastructure for its operation. The device only requires a standard socket for electrical power, a simple connection to the water supply and the installation of two small cartridges on an external wall of the property.

This ease of assembly contributes to the democratization of access to a more economical and ecological cooling technology, allowing a greater number of homes to adopt the system without major renovations or significant additional costs with specialized labor.

However, it is crucial to note that the effectiveness of Caeli One may be influenced by local weather conditions. In regions with very high air humidity levels, the system’s performance may be reduced, becoming similar to traditional air conditioning models in terms of thermal sensation.
